THE NURSE CAVELL FILM

A SCREENING IN BRUSSELS. BIG REPRESENTATIVE AUDIENCE. [Pres* issociiUion-B? Tnlfgrnph Con’ r: P hr , BRUSSELS, March 9. (Received March 11, at 5.5 p.m.) Members of the Cabinet, nurses, and others personally conversant with the original happenings, were among the 2500 who witnessed the Nurse Cavell film at Agora kinema, which is the largest here The vast audience sat in respectful silence, but there was applause for five minutes at the conclusion.—A. and N.Z. Cable.
